About the Event

Observing the impacts of Autism on everyday life, also raising awareness for Autism for others who have autism and others who don’t have autism. My main problem I face is the communication and being understood by others. When there is failure of connecting with others and this can directly affect my mental health and overall well-being.   In everyday life I find that verbal and written communication can be difficult for me. It can be hard to describe and explain my ideas because I sense a barrier in my communication. It’s like I am almost living in a different world to other people. Explaining my ideas to non autistic people can be very difficult because I am not sure if they really understand my ideas.

Created and performed by Jonathan Turnock
